Expand all Tom represents clients across various industries, including banking, financial services, retail, technology, cosmetics, and food and beverage, in consumer-related class action litigation in both state and federal courts. Toms practice frequently involves managing cases of consumer fraud and issues under numerous state and federal consumer protection and false advertising statutes. Tom has extensive trial experience and an ability to effectively argue before appellate courts. His practice includes defending major national class action lawsuits involving state unfair and deceptive trade practices statutes, such as Californias Unfair Competition Law (UCL), Invasion of Privacy Act (CIPA), and False Advertising Law, Floridas Consumer Collection Practices Act (FCCPA), and Illinois Consumer Fraud Act (ICFA), as well as federal statutes, including the Truth in Lending Act (TILA),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act (RESPA),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A), Fair Debt Collection Practices Act (FDCPA), and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A). Tom is known for obtaining dismissals in these challenging cases and resolving them on a class-wide basis when necessary. Tom has a deep understanding of consumer protection laws and utilizes a strategic approach to litigation, which often leads to outcomes without the need for protracted court battles. His experience helps clients navigate complex litigation landscapes confidently, preventing costly repercussions and achieving their business objectives.
